Unit price perPalliser Estate Pinot Noir is one of our favourites here at Regional, made with hand picked grapes grown on three vineyards in Martinborough - Hua Nui, home block and Pencarrow. Flavours of red fruit, smoky oak, a velvet texture and full body all make this incredibly elegant wine a keeper for up to five years. It also drinks beautifully now with its smooth texture and freshness.
The grapes were given 5% whole bunch fermentation which adds structure, which is accentuated by French oak aging for 10 months.
Bottled in March 2023.

This North Canterbury Riesling has residual sugar between 10 and 20 grams per litre, which is beautifully balanced by fresh acidity which adds purity and tension to this lively wine.
This is made from organically certified grapes grown on the banks of the Waipara River in North Canterbury.
The region's cool nights and hot days add length to the ripening season, which makes it easy to ripen grapes with rich flavours.
* Terrace Edge was named the New Zealand Organic Vineyard of the Year in 2018 and this year was named Aotearoa New Zealand Organic Winery of the Year.

Unit price perIt's no secret that great Chardonnay is made in beautiful rolling Moutere Hills in Nelson, which is home to the clay based vineyard where this wine comes from. Hand picked grapes were pressed into French oak cuves, where they went through spontaneous fermentation with indigenous yeasts followed by malolactic fermentation and minimal filtration at bottling. This wine is fresh, dry, full bodied and creamy, balanced by nutty and citrus flavours.

Unit price perThe most flavoursome Chardonnay barrels are selected after a year of aging and then blended together to make this pinnacle of Seresin's dry, full bodied white wines, the Reserve Chardonnay. The reserve wine spends another six months in old oak puncheons, gaining depth, complexity and integration of flavour thanks to this additional maturation.
Organic certification
The organic story at Seresin
One of the greatest things about Seresin Estate is the organic certification. This came relatively early on for Seresin, who was dismayed by the amount used and the impacts of man made chemicals, which were routinely and frequently sprayed on vines. His early adopting philosophy of organic certification paved a positive path for the integrity of the wines as well as leading others to follow suit.

Zenkuro UNTOUCHED Muroka nama genshu is a very special style of sake which can only be produced in small amounts from each batch of sake. Only the sake from the very middle part of the pressing process is used, after it has been laboriously drip pressed. This middle take is the cleanest and most delicate portion of sake. Without processing, aging or blending, it immediately offers up sake with naturally well balanced flavours, gentle umami, soft viscosity and delightful aromas. In order to share this with you, the sake has been bottled in this fresh, untouched condition; un-filtered, unpasteurised and un-diluted.
Zenkuro UNTOUCHED will complement the full range of wonderful food flavours.

Unit price perDr John Forrest is a Riesling lover and that shines through in this deliciously honeyed lime zest and green apple tasting sweet wine. This luscious sweetie was made entirely from Riesling grapes which were late harvested and heavily botrytis effected. Botrytis is a form of rot, often known as 'noble rot' because it can make grapes and wines taste utterly succulent and delicious. It shrivels the grapes, concentrating the flavours of the juicy inside, creating less of it for winemaking but more intense flavours. Riesling works well as a grape for this purpose because it has naturally high acidity, which balances the flavours and sweetness of the wine.
